Php 抑制使用ADODB执行的查询的输出
我正在使用Php 抑制使用ADODB执行的查询的输出,php,mysql,adodb,Php,Mysql,Adodb,我正在使用PHP中的ADODB编写一些旧代码。查询如下所示: $query = "SELECT `foo` FROM `bar`;
PHP
中的ADODB
编写一些旧代码。查询如下所示:
$query = "SELECT `foo`
FROM `bar`;
$result = $conn->Execute( $query );
我正在向软件中添加一些AJAX功能,但我意识到Execute
功能正在回显/打印查询-我不希望这样:
(mysqlt): SELECT `foo`
FROM `bar`
我相信mysqlt
是MySQL
的驱动程序
有没有办法停止这个输出
非常感谢。尝试禁用调试
$query = "SELECT `foo` FROM `bar`";
$conn->Debug = false;
$conn->Execute($query);
否则,请尝试使用输出缓冲:
ob_start();
$query = "SELECT `foo` FROM `bar`";
$conn->Execute($query);
ob_end_clean();